=== Plugins Condition === Contributors: Katsushi Kawamori Donate link: https://shop.riverforest-wp.info/donate/ Tags: condition, plugin, state Requires at least: 4.7 Requires PHP: 8.0 Tested up to: 7.0 Stable tag: 1.09 License: GPLv2 or later License URI: http://www.gnu.org/licenses/gpl-2.0.html Display plugins condition. == Description == The plugins screen shows the tested version and the last updated. = Unofficial & closed plugin = * It will be displayed in red. = Official plugin = * If it is good, it will be displayed in green. * If the verified latest version is different from the current WordPress version, the version is shown in red. * It indicates in red when the last update date is over one year. = Display on Dashboard = * Display the plugins with the problem on the dashboard. * Can see the data collected automatically once a day on the dashboard. = Notification email = * Will notify you of the latest data by email by set intervals of days. == Installation == 1.
